Aakash the low cost tablet from an Indian company called Datawind has got good response. The cost of this tablet is around Indian Rupees 3000. The company is always working with a telecom company to provide low cost data connection (about Rs 99 per month), which could be very useful for students / youngsters. They are also hoping to make connectivity free in near future so that everybody can get access to online resources.
Aakash is a tablet running on Android operating system has has almost everything a tablet would need. We should understand that this device cannot be compared with tablets like iPad / Samsung Galaxy. The prices are very much different and so could be the features.
The manufacturer has already supplied 10K units to students from different institutes at the price of Rs 2,250 which is very less compared to the commercial ones. Aakash is the student’s version and there is another version called UbiSlate 7 (The upgraded version of Aakash).
Comparison between Aakash and UbiSlate 7
Aakash is a ultra cheap version for the students in India. The processor is Arm11 – 366Mhz, OS is Android 2.2, battery 2100 mAh, works on Wifi only. The UbiSlate 7 has a better processor Cortex A8 – 700 Mhz, better battery - 3200 mAh, Android 2.3 and can use Wifi as well and 3G (Phone sim). The prices also differs, Aakash costs – Rs 2500, while UbiSlate 7 costs Rs3000.
